On 2003.11.23 05:36 Kirill Levchenko wrote:

> > You need to build the bootloader and mkboot in 
> > src/sys/arch/hp700/stand.
> I've managed to build the bootloader, but I am having trouble with 
> mkboot. What commands do you use? 
In this case mkboot needs to be build with the host tools. I.e. don't
use nbmake or mbmake-hp700, just use make. Once build, you may copy it
to nbmkboot into the bin directory in your tooldir to have everything on
one place.
